KENNETH COMLEY
Central City
Kenneth L. Comley, 73, of Central City, died Friday, Aug. 5, 2016, at Living Center East, Cedar Rapids. Celebration of Life will be Monday, Aug. 8, at the Central City American Legion from 3 to 7 p.m.
Survivors include his children, Brian Comley of Cedar Rapids and Gina (Dennis) Betzer and Darrin (Laura) Comley, both of Central City; six grandchildren; 10 great-grandchildren; and his former wife, Karen Carter of Central City.
He was preceded in death by his parents and one brother, Keith.
Kenneth was born Sept. 18, 1942, in Cedar Rapids, son of Glenn and Hazel (McCreary) Comley. He graduated from Central City High School in 1960. Ken was a longtime welder for Cedarapids Inc., retiring in 2002. Ken married Karen Ward in 1961, and they later divorced.
He was an avid outdoorsman and especially enjoyed hunting and fishing. Ken also enjoyed drag racing, but his greatest love of all was his time spent with his family.
